This is a King 1141 four-valve (3+1) BBb marching tuba. Silverplated, all valves and slides in good shape, comes with lead pipe. Some dings and dents as shown but nothing major. Some silver wear at a contact point. Lots of tubing is removable with removable hex screw braces. I am currently waiting for one missing brace to arrive.
This horn is essentially a reconfigured King 2341 with similar sound and intonation, just configured for marching. The bell is not removable. I think this tuba is around 20 years old.

It wouldn’t be easy. I know a few people have done it. The valve machine of the first three valves is identical to a King 2340, but upside down. You’d have to flip it and get a leadpipe. The braces between the bell and the inner bows are also angled a bit differently for marching. The fourth valve would have to be completely reconfigured. A main tuning slide would have to be fitted in somewhere, too.
